I can’t wait for August. Specifically, I can’t wait for Stereolab’s new album to come out. Here is the first single, which I already love just for the backbeat.

Stereolab - “Three Women”

Audio clip: Adobe Flash Player (version 9 or above) is required to play this audio clip. Download the latest version here. You also need to have JavaScript enabled in your browser.

In a recent interview (the link escapes me), lead-singer Laeticia Sadier mentions a real lack of French fans for Stereolab, and I wonder if these lyrics, fully developed in French, is part of an effort to pull a Continental audience. We shall see. You can visit the Stereolab site here.

    I mean, basically it sounds like the songs from Stereolab’s catalog that Laetitia primarily wrote. I’ve always suspected that Monade is an outlet for those of her songs that didn’t make the cut for Stereolab albums, or just didn’t quite fit the album they were written for.

    The Albums:
    “Monstre Cosmic” leans more toward the sound of Air, while “A Few More Steps” leans more toward Stereolab’s sound. Both albums are fantastic. But if I could only get one, I’d go with “A Few More Steps.”
